Aaron Comess will bring his improv group The Air Conditioned Gypsies to New York City’s Rockwood Stage 2 on July 27. The free show will see Comess team up with fellow drummer Jojo Mayer, as well as guitarist Brandon Ross and bassist Chris Morrissey. Leon Gruenbaum will also play the Samchillian, an instrument he invented himself.

“I’ve been putting shows together with The Air Conditioned Gypsies dating back over 10 years,” says Comess. “The concept is to put different groups of musicians together and improvise but to keep things short like a song rather than a long jam. This band concept is an opportunity for me to call up my favorite creative musicians to do a set of improvisations. I’ve always loved this approach. The Air Conditioned Gypsies has been a great avenue to do so with different hand picked groups of my favorite musicians that I think would work well together. There are so many amazing people to choose from in NYC…it’s one of the reasons I love living here…it’s a constant inspiration, and that is what this group is celebrating.”
